How can we leverage technology to foster empathy and active listening skills in a world where digital communication often replaces face-to-face interactions?
We can leverage technology by creating virtual reality simulations that allow users to experience different perspectives and situations, helping them develop empathy. Additionally, using video conferencing tools with features like eye contact tracking and body language analysis can encourage active listening during digital conversations. Implementing AI-powered chatbots that provide feedback on communication styles and suggest ways to improve empathy can also be beneficial in enhancing emotional intelligence in online interactions. Ultimately, combining technology with mindfulness practices and empathy-building exercises can help individuals navigate digital communication while still fostering empathy and active listening skills.
